Referring to Figs. 1 to 8, 10 and'll, 20 designates the frame of an Underwood typewriter, on
which is mounteda carriage 2|, carrying the platen 22. On said carriage is mounted a manifolding attachment'frame'fl, secured onto the carrlage'at each end, thereof by meansof screws 24.. Said attachment frame is formed with two side uprights, 23, 24, and ashait 21 runs across said uprights and carries at each end one ofthe auxiliary ribbon reels 23, 23. f
A clutch mechanism (not shown), such as-described for instance in my other two patent'applications above referred to, is provided, whereby one or the other reel may -beoperativelyconnected to said shaft so as to function asa takeup reel for the ribbon 34, while the other func-gv tions as a paying reel. ,Theyshaft isjrotatedw always in the same. irection. by some -:suitable I driving mechanism, operativeduring the return movement of the carriage. A
, For instance, thedriving mechanism may inelude a worm wheel mounted on the shaft, a
worm 3 2 mounted on a vertical shaft", and a drum34, also mounted onsaid-shaftactuated by g a tape attached at one end to the typewriter frame; -a unidirectionally operative clutch device (not shown) being interposed, between drum 34 1 and shaft 33, causing said drum tordrive said shaft when the typewriter carriageis moved to the line starting position. l
The driving mechanism also has been fully described in my other two patent applications above referred to, and liketheribbon feed mechanism isshown and, described here only by way of example inorder to assist in better understanding the invention. It will be understood; however, that any suitable driving andribbonfeeding mechanisms-can be used, these mechanisms not forming a part of the present invention.-
As clearly shown in Fig. 1, the auxiliaryribbon 30 runs from one of the reelsJl, over; an idler I roller 36 at the front, thendownwardly to the guide member 31, having-a 45?:defiecting slot 33, then horizontally alongthe platen in correspondenceof the writingline to anotherdefiecting slot 33, provided in a guide' member4li at the other end, then upwardly to another guiding roller4i, andreel 29. -It is thusseen that by virtueof this arrangement the take-up reel will pull the auxiliary ribbon along the writing line each. time the ribbon feed .is operative, the other reel paying the ribbon inaccordancewith the angular movement a of the take-up reel.
In the arrangement a ribbon guiding membersjl, form part ofan articulated ribbon guiding :structure, which makes itpossible to easily move the ribbon in and out .of. its operative position in order to facilitate its insertion between and removal from the copy sheets. .Said ribbon ,guide members are fixed on a common shaft 42,
which is rotatably mounted-through a tubular member 43, extending between and rigidly connecting two arms to each other,,such"as shown at 44, in Fig. 2,.said arms being pivotally'mounted at 45 onto the frame uprights 25, 24.
. The frame consisting ofthe two arms '44 and I -tubular-connection43, and the' fram'e consisting of shaft 42 andtwo ribbon guide members 31,40, together form-aqknee jointrstructure, whiclrpermitss winging movement of guide members '31,
I 2,092,?v said strap. applied to the arrangement of either 40, together with shaft 42 about the axis of said shaft 42. The frame formed by ribbon guide members 31, 40 and shaft 42 may be operated by means offingers, suchas 46, forwardly extending from each of member 31, 40, whereas the frame formed by the two arms and tubular connection 43 may be operated by means of an extension 41 integral with one of said arms.
Said extension is so shaped thatby applying the thumb thereagainst, and-pressingthe first finger againstthe spring pressed lever 43;"pivoted at 49 to the lower extension of arm 44 a tooth 50, carried by said lever 43, can be disengaged from a notch ii, in order to make it possible to swing the frame formed by-said two arms 44 and tubular connection 43' from the normal operative position, shown in Fig.2, to the position shown in Figs; 4 and 5, where tooth 50 can engage another notch 52.
Each arm 44 is preferably formed integral with "asegmental portion 53, concentric with tubular connection 43, saldtsegmnts functioning as friction shoes, adapted .to retainguide members 31, 40-, at anyangular position withrespect to arms -44. To this. end, said guide members *areeach provided with a-s'pring contact member 54, better shown in Fig. 3, pressing against the surface of corresponding friction shoe 53, so that the frame formed -by*guide members 31,540, and-shaft 42,
maybe set atits lowermost position, shown in' Fig. 2, or at any other angular position along frictionshoes 53, as shown for instance in Fig. 5.
l Thesnotches Ii, 52, are preferablyprovided in a segment 55, which is capableo'fa limited rocking motionabout pivot 45, and which may be set --at two or threediiferent angular positions close to'one another, as defined by notches 56, which maybe engaged by aspring actuated pin 51, controlled byaknob 53. f
The purpose of notches 56 lsto set segment 55,
at two or threeiangular positions, so as to cause the upper, lower, or middle portion of the auxiliary ribbon to remain opposite the writing line on -the platen. This isobviously done in order to .fully utilizethe width of the ribbon for writing purposes- As before stated, I have found that in order to produce uniformly good copies, it isnece'ssary to advance the auxiliary ribbon ;a substantial length as each new line is started, in order to .-always present to the typing action a section of ribbon which has not had a chance to dry up while traveling from one end of 'the platen to the 'other.- On the other hand, the relatively extended movement of the ribbon thus produced means aprolonged rubbing contact of the ribbonwith the copy sheets, andconsequent smudging of the sheets, a highly objectionable occurrence.

In thearrangement shown in-Figs. 1, 6, 7, 8,
10.and 11, I illustrate an embodiment of my invention in which a very thin stripof metalJQ, is provided, connecting the rear surfaces of ribbon guide members 31, 40, said. strip extending in front of theplaten and having its upper edge slightly overlapping. the lower edge of the ribbon lli,so as to leave the useful surface ofthe ribbon practically unimpaired. Thus in Fig. 7 it is seen that while the ribbon guide membersand the ribbon itself are set at the highest operative position, where the lower portion of the ribbon remains in front of the writing line, strip 58 is still below the writing line; while in Fig. 8, where the ribbon has been lowered so that its central portion remains in front of the writing line, strip 59 occupies a still .lower position.
The strip 59 constitutes an efiective protection against smudging for the copy sheet" at the rear. An equally effective protection for the transparent sheet 8| at the front is obtained by providing the ribbon guide members 31, III, with shields 62, 63, inwardly extending from the front surfaces thereof over the 'endportions of the horizontal tractof theribbon 30, as clearly shown in Figs. 1 and 6. Said shields are made of very thin, preferably springy laminated material, for instance, sheet steel, and are preferably curved outwardly so as to be bulging in a transverse direction, as shown in Figs. 7 and 8, in order to more effectively separate the edges of the front copy sheet from the underlying ribbon. At the same time, being made, as stated, of very thin metal, said shields will easily yield to whatever pressure will be exerted by the paper thereagainst and will not interfere with the printing action of the type when the carriage is at either one of its end positions. The relation between the sheets, the ribbon, strip 59 and the shields is, of course, shown in Fig. 8 in exaggerated measure in order to assist in a proper understanding of the invention.
If desired, the same type of shield as used for the front of the ribbon can also beused at the rear, in place of the longitudinally extending strip 59. Figs. 9, 12, 13, where it is seen that the marginal portion of the front copy sheet is protected from direct contact with the ribbon 30' by a shield 62', while the marginal portion of the rear copy sheet 60 is protected from direct contact with the ribbon by another similar shield 62''.
Conversely, it is also possible to substitute a longitudinal strip similar to strip 59 in place of the front shields I2, I, if desired, sucha construction being shown in Fig. 17, where the rear strip is designated by the numeral 59' and the front strip by numeral 59".
In, the various figures the ribbon guide members 3'1, are shown formed with an outwardly extending ear portion 64, 65; formed with a notch 66. This construction has the purpose of providing means for inserting a protecting strap 61 in front of the ribbon Iii, as clearly shown in Figs. 14, 16; said strap being providedat one end with an elastic portion 68, and having each end equipped with a clip, such as shown at 69, in Figs. 14, 15, said clip having a hook extension 10, adapted to engage the corresponding notch 86.
The p rpose of said strap, which is preferably Such a construction is illustrated in made of 'thin'non-absorbenthiaterial, such as waxed tape, for'instanc'e, is tQ'Dl'BVdIlfl the copy I ribbon from'printing on the rear surface offthe sheet at the front thereof. This is necessary? when only one copy having to be produced besides-the 'original, the copy sheet shown. at. II, in Fig.'-16, islplaced between the copy .ribbon'and 1' the platen, and'the original sheet 1211s placedy directly in' front of theribbon. Qn'jithe other, hand,- attimes it is advantageous ito-havethe 0 printing also appearpn'the rear surface of the original sheet: for instanceyit isfdesirable to use such a'method of producing 'originalsfin writing checks, in'order to" obtain effective protection,
against the possibility of alterationsgand Tinjsuch cases, the use of the strap 61 will 'thereforebe omitted.
The strap itself and themeans for applyingit to the copy producingattachment form the sub-- Ject of a separatev patent application, entitled Printing ribbon coveringdevice'flled August 10,,
1934, Serial No. 739,248, copending herewith, and, i; therefore, amore detailed description thereof is deemed to be unnecessary. It is, of course, obvious that, if .desiredythe use of protective strap": can also be omitted when only one copy, is tobe' produced besides the original by using a copy rib bon adapted to print on one side only, but such a type of ribbon is likely to dry out rather quickly,- due to the lack of contactbetween its ink impregnated layers when wound upon the reels.
